深入了解Alpha面具在GitHub上的应用

什么是Alpha面具?

Alpha面具是一种专门用于创建和管理虚拟环境的工具,广泛应用于网络安全、渗透测试等领域。它允许用户通过模拟各种攻击场景来测试系统的安全性。作为一个开源项目,Alpha面具在GitHub上受到了越来越多开发者的关注。

Alpha面具的主要功能

Alpha面具的功能可以归纳为以下几点:

  • 虚拟环境创建:可以快速搭建各种操作系统的虚拟环境。
  • 攻击模拟:能够模拟多种网络攻击,如SQL注入、跨站脚本等。
  • 报告生成:支持生成详细的测试报告,帮助用户分析和改进安全策略。

如何在GitHub上找到Alpha面具

在GitHub上,用户可以通过以下步骤找到Alpha面具相关的项目:

  1. 打开 GitHub网站
  2. 在搜索框中输入“Alpha面具”或“alpha mask”。
  3. 筛选结果,查看不同开发者提供的项目。

安装Alpha面具

系统要求

在安装Alpha面具之前,需要确保你的系统满足以下要求:

  • 支持Linux、Windows或MacOS。
  • 至少有4GB的内存。
  • Python 3.x版本。

安装步骤

  1. 在GitHub上找到Alpha面具的最新版本。

  2. 克隆项目到本地: bash git clone https://github.com/username/alphamask.git

  3. 进入项目目录: bash cd alphamask

  4. 安装依赖: bash pip install -r requirements.txt

  5. 运行Alpha面具: bash python main.py

Alpha面具的使用场景

  • 渗透测试:帮助安全专家识别和修复系统漏洞。
  • 教育:用于教育和培训网络安全专业人士。
  • 开发测试:在开发新应用程序时,确保系统的安全性。

Alpha面具的优势

  • 开源免费:用户可以自由使用和修改代码。
  • 社区支持:活跃的GitHub社区提供了丰富的支持和文档。
  • 易于扩展:用户可以根据自己的需求添加新的功能。

常见问题解答 (FAQ)

Alpha面具可以用于哪些操作系统?

Alpha面具支持Linux、Windows和MacOS。用户可以根据自己的系统选择适合的版本。

如何更新Alpha面具?

在终端中进入Alpha面具项目目录,运行以下命令即可更新: bash git pull origin main

是否需要编程基础才能使用Alpha面具?

虽然具有编程基础会帮助你更好地使用Alpha面具,但它的用户界面设计使得即使是初学者也能轻松上手。

Alpha面具有哪些替代工具?

  • Burp Suite
  • Metasploit
  • OWASP ZAP

Alpha面具的安全性如何?

作为一个开源项目,Alpha面具的源代码是公开的,任何人都可以检查和审计。这使得它相对安全,社区也会及时发现并修复漏洞。

结论

Alpha面具作为一个强大的工具,在网络安全领域具有广泛的应用。无论是渗透测试还是教育培训,它都能够为用户提供有力的支持。随着GitHub社区的不断发展,相信Alpha面具会越来越完善,帮助更多开发者和安全专家提升系统安全性。

正文完